# ---------------------------------------------------------
# ChipTrack Reader Gateway — env config (discussed at eng sync)
# Polls the finish-line timing-chip readers every 250ms and
# forwards split times to the results service. READER_POLL_MS
# and READER_RETRY_MAX are tuned for the Harborfell Marathon
# course; do not lower the poll interval below 200ms or the
# mats drop reads. The forwarder signs each batch, and its
# signing credential must be set on the next line.

secret setting of tajof-bahif: COURIER_KEY3=65d

## Break-Glass: Inventory Reconciliation Job

If the nightly Stockmend reconciliation job wedges and the normal restart path is down, you're in break-glass territory. First, ping whoever's on call — seriously, do that first. If nobody answers within fifteen minutes, you're cleared to take manual control of the job runner. Kill the stuck worker, clear the lock row, and rerun with the dry-run flag before committing anything. To open the emergency operator console, enter the recovery passphrase below.

strongbox words: raldor-eliir-lamael

# Break-Glass Access: Password Reset Revamp

The Veldspar team is rewriting the reset flow for Orchalis Accounts, replacing emailed tokens with short-lived signed links. During review, you may need break-glass access to the staging secrets bundle to exercise the full flow end to end. Break-glass is logged and auto-expires after two hours. Request it via the Hollowgate console, then confirm in the audit channel. When prompted by the console, enter the recovery passphrase shown below.

recovery phrase for kagup-yahop: druion-nordor-pramir-wenius-briir-frador-beldor-norael-julok-sorir-lamael-ralvan-gilmir-frair

## Changed defaults

Heads up: the Ledgerline tax-rate lookup cache now defaults to a 15-minute TTL instead of 24 hours. Turns out rates in the Veldt County sandbox were going stale mid-demo, which was embarrassing. Eviction is now LRU rather than FIFO, and the cache warms on boot. If you're reviewing, check that nothing hardcodes the old TTL. The new defaults land as follows.

deployment values, bajop-taweg:
holwyn:
  log_level: debug
  metrics_host: metrics.holwyn.zemvarsys.internal
  pool_size: 32